Alaska Airlines Firearms Policy 2024: Flying with Guns, Firearms, and Ammo Guide

Alaska Airlines - Guns in Checked Baggage Only

Firearms and ammunition may be transported in Checked Baggage ONLY.  It is prohibited to bring a gun/firearm in your carry-on bag or attempt to bring a gun onto the plane.  The ONLY gun-related item that may be brought in your carry-on bag is a Rifle Scope. Holsters may also be brought on-board, but sometimes may cause issues at the TSA security screening checkpoint - it is recommended to pack your holster in your carry-on bag.

Packing Your Firearm on Alaska Airlines

Firearms must be unloaded and carried in a locked, hard-sided container.  You may need multiple locks on some cases to ensure the case cannot be opened. Be sure NOT to use TSA-approved locks - only the passenger shall have the key or combination to the lock.

Your gun case must not hold any dangerous goods or prohibited items, such as, but not limited to, loose ammunition, flammable liquids, black powder, primers, or bear spray. 

Ammunition on Alaska Airlines

All ammunition must be packed in a locked, hard-sided case, in your checked baggage - ammunition is prohibited in carry-on baggage.  Ammunition must be securely packed in its original packaging or in a case specifically designed to carry-on ammunition - loose ammunition is not accepted and is considered a dangerous good/prohibited item.  Loose ammunition in its original packaging/box is not accepted.

The projectile must be no larger than 11/16" in diameter.

You may check-in your ammunition either together with or separately from your firearm. Shell casings are accepted under the same rules as live ammunition (locked, crush-proof container designed for ammunition - not loose). 

Alaska Airlines may accept ammunition inside a clip/magazine only if that clip/magazine is enclosed its own secure casing within a larger crush-proof locked firearm case.

Alaska Airlines Guns/Firearms Baggage Allowance

A maximum of 11 lbs (5 kg) of ammunition may be packed per customer on all international flights - keep in mind that you alone are responsible for knowing and following local laws for your final destination, as well as any connecting destinations. 

On domestic flights, customers flying on flights numbers 3300-3499 are limited in 11 lbs / 5 kg of ammunition. On domestic flights numbered 001-1999 and 2000-2999, ammunition is limited to 50 lbs / 23kg.  No box may carry more than 11 lbs.

Alaska Airlines baggage fees may be charged for bringing your firearm.  Alaska Airlines will accept the following to be included as part of your standard checked baggage allowance - additional pieces will incur excess baggage charges:

- One rifle case with rifles, scopes, one shooting mat, noise suppressors and small tools, or
- One shotgun case with shotguns, or
- One pistol case with pistols, noise suppressors, one pistol telescope and small pistol tools

There is no limit to the number or type of firearms (e.g. rifles, shotguns, pistols) per case. Different firearm types may be in the same case as long as each type is properly packed.

Checking-In your Guns at the Airport with Alaska Airlines

You must declare all firearms at the Alaska Airlines counter when checking-in your bags. You will have to read and sign a special declaration for every firearm container you are checking-in. Follow the agents instructions at the check-in desk.

When claiming your firearm upon arrival, you must present photo ID and claim checks to retrieve your shotgun/rifle case at the baggage office. When connecting to another airline, you may need to claim and re-check your firearm with the next airlines - your gun cases may not be checked all the way to your final destination, and you have to declare and sign the declaration with every individual airline on which you are traveling.
